Minnesota Varsity: Ahnika Lexvold

Ahnika Lexvold

Instrument: Voice

Hometown: South Haven, Minn.

Piece: Jones and Schmidt — Much More (from the musical "The Fantasticks")

Why did you choose this piece?

The piece I chose is "Much More" from The Fantasticks. It is the song that introduces the character of Luisa, a sixteen year old hopeless romantic that is obsessed with drama and wants to be special. I chose this piece because I love to sing it and feel that Luisa's character fits well with my voice, but more importantly, because I relate to the song a lot. I see a lot of similarities between Luisa and myself. I definitely relate with her in wanting more and with wanting to be special, as I think most teenage girls can. I especially love the second half of the song and the line "I want much more than keeping house," as I myself want to do more than being a wife. I connect with Luisa's ambition and dreams, which makes the song all the more enjoyable for me to sing and easier for me to convey the emotions.
